In re Charles Delavallade, applying for writs of certiorari, mandamus and prohibition. Parish of Orleans. No. 276-163.
Granted and remanded to the trial court for an evidentiary hearing; if relator's plea of guilty to the burglary charge was the result of a plea bargain under which relator was to receive a suspended sentence (illegal because he was not a first offender) he should be permitted to withdraw his plea.
